Full job description
Your Opportunity at ARC’TERYX:
Are you passionate about Arc’teryx products and want to provide feedback on how they fit and feel, while earning extra income? We are looking for a female size Small/4 fit model to work with our design and development teams in North Vancouver.
As an athlete or outdoor enthusiast, your feedback will help ensure our products fit properly, move well, and perform for their intended end use.
If you were a Female Fitting Model, here are some of the core activities you would be doing:
- Participating in fit sessions 1 – 2 times per week during regular office hours (Monday – Friday 9:00am – 5:00pm)
- Frequently changing outfits in order to model all types of apparel, including base layers and foundation wear
- Providing clear, constructive feedback on fit, comfort, and mobility to the team
Are you our next Female Fitting Model Size Small/4?
- You meet the measurement requirements listed below, with a measurement tolerance of +/- 1cm:
- o Female size Small/4
- o Bust: 86cm, 34” (32B/34A bra size)
- o Waist: 70cm, 27.5”
- o Hip: 94cm, 37”
- o Height: 168cm, 5’6”
- You are comfortable standing for long periods of time and able to frequently change outfits
- You have a positive attitude and ideally have some knowledge of Arc’teryx products, or outerwear, and participate or are interested in the activities that utilize our products
- You must be available for 1 – 2 fitting sessions per week (approximately 2 -6 hours per week)
- Please note: Each shift will be a minimum of 2 hours on an as-needed basis. Pay is hourly.
How to Apply:
- Email [email protected] with the following:
- Your measurements: Bust, Waist, Hip & Height
- Full-length front, side and back photos of yourself (clothed)
- Days/Time of availability

In addition to base pay, Arc’teryx supports people through benefits designed to sustain both work and life:
- Health & wellbeing - Extended health, dental, and vision coverage, including mental health support, fertility benefits, gender-affirming care and a 24/7 Employee Assistance Program (EAP).
- Financial wellbeing - RRSP matching and eligibility for Arc'teryx Annual Incentive Plan and access to Employee Stock Purchase program (ESPP) where applicable.
- Time & Flexibility - Paid time off, wellness time, and No Wasted Day program (dedicated paid days to get outside & explore).
- Family support - Parental leave top-up and a nesting period for new parents.
- Growth, community & gear - Professional development opportunities, Arc'teryx Academies (outdoor skill-building events), Employee Belonging Councils, and access to employee discounts and Pro Deals (exclusive discounted pricing on gear).
*Eligibility for certain programs may vary by role.
